To fully appreciate STANAG 5069, it is useful to compare it with its predecessor, . STANAG 4539 defines technical standards for HF radio modems operating over narrowband channels and has been the widely deployed modern waveform for HF data communications. STANAG 4539 supports data rates up to approximately 9.6–12.8 kbps over standard 3 kHz voice channels.

While handles the overall data application framework (the "how" to send data), STANAG 5069 provides the underlying modem waveform (the "what" signal) that allows for high-throughput, reliable communication over complex radio channels.
